    The Power of Communication and Trust in Anime Relationships

    Alright, let's kick things off with a crucial element of any successful relationship: communication and trust. In anime, we see countless examples of couples overcoming obstacles through open and honest dialogue. Think about it – how many times have characters misconstrued each other's actions, only to clear things up with a heartfelt conversation? It's a fundamental lesson: talking things out is key. Trust, of course, goes hand-in-hand with communication. You've gotta believe in your partner, have faith in their actions, and know that they've got your back. Without trust, even the strongest relationship can crumble. Let's look at some examples. Consider the anime "Your Lie in April". The characters struggle with communication due to past trauma, and building trust is a major part of their journey. The main character, Kousei, is unable to hear the sound of the piano after his mother's death. This leads to the main plot that builds his love interest, Kaori, and her encouragement and support through illness and hardship. It's a powerful demonstration of how open communication and trust can help couples navigate through difficult times. The show emphasizes how partners must build trust to create a safe space for vulnerability.     The Role of Empathy and Understanding in Anime Romances

    Alright, let's dive into another crucial aspect of a thriving relationship: empathy and understanding. In anime, we see characters often going to great lengths to understand their partners' perspectives, even when they don't fully agree. This ability to put yourself in someone else's shoes, to feel what they feel, is essential for building a deep and meaningful connection. It's not always easy, but the couples who make it work are the ones who make the effort to understand each other's feelings and needs. Let's check out some examples of this in action. Take "Clannad" for instance. The main characters, Tomoya and Nagisa, experience all sorts of trials and tribulations. Tomoya goes through a big character arc and learns to understand the challenges Nagisa faces with her health, and Nagisa with Tomoya's dark past and apathy towards life. It's a powerful demonstration of how empathy can strengthen bonds and foster resilience in the face of adversity. This anime emphasizes the importance of understanding the other person's perspective. Another great example is "My Love Story!!". The anime follows the main character Takeo, who is not your typical handsome male lead. In this anime, Rinko Yamato falls for him and appreciates him for the caring person he is. It highlights how important it is to love the person you're with for who they are.
